Output 3eb3d52853a96a36f7a5a959f59bd8a58d2e8e97e55c2d0ee72b4e0e11f99229:0

value
4137566227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fa8bc342e327e3ebebf6b00b21989e6e75f6410 OP_EQUAL
address
34aR1R4kwA63c2nDPCayq9G2WCwrJU6cVW
transaction
3eb3d52853a96a36f7a5a959f59bd8a58d2e8e97e55c2d0ee72b4e0e11f99229
spent
true